Engine Oil Pressure Check
1. Check for dirt, gasoline or water in the engine oil.
a. Check the viscosity of the oil.
b. Check the viscosity of the oil.
c. Change the oil if the viscosity is outside the
specified standard.
d. Refer to the ªMaintenance and Lubricationº section
of this manual.
2. Check the engine oil level.
The level should fall somewhere between the ªADDº
and the ªFULLº marks on the oil level dipstick.
If the oil level does not reach the ªADDº mark on the
oil level dipstick, engine oil must be added.3. Remove the oil pressure unit.
4. Install an oil pressure gauge.
5. Start the engine and allow the engine to reach normal
operating temperature (About 80C).
6. Measure the oil pressure.
Oil pressure should be:
392±550 kPa (56.9±80.4 psi) at 3000 rpm.
7. Stop the engine.
8. Remove the oil pressure gauge.
9. Install the oil pressure unit.
10. Start the engine and check for leaks.

Test Description
The number(s) below refer to the step number(s) on the
Diagnostic Chart.
3. This step determines if DTC P0201 is the result of a
hard failure or an intermittent condition.
5. A special injector test connector is provided so that
the injectors can be electrically tested without
removal of the manifold. The test connector can be
identified by the blue connector lock which is
tethered to the wiring harness. If the light for
cylinder 1 is ªONº steady before cranking the engine
as well as while cranking the engine, then the
injector driver circuit is shorted to ground.
If the test light blinks while cranking, the PCM and
the wiring to the injectors are OK. The Fuel Injector
Coil Test Procedure will check if the injectors are
faulty.
R321054
7. Because the test light was ªONº steady, voltage to
the injector is OK, but the driver circuit is grounded
at all times. This step determines if the circuit is
shorted to ground or the PCM is faulty.
9. The reading should be about 12-14.
10.Locating the open in the harness or in the injector
will require removal of the manifold to provide
access.

7A±27 AUTOMATIC TRANSMISSION (4L30±E)
Changing Transmission Fluid
There is no need to change the transmission fluid unless
the transmission is used under one or more of the
following heavy duty conditions.
A. Repeated short trips
B. Driving on rough roads
C. Driving on dusty roads
D. Towing a trailer
If the vehicle is used under these conditions, change the
fluid every 20,000 miles (32,000 km).
1. Place a large drain pan under the oil pan.
2. Remove the transmission oil drain screw (2) and drain
fluid.
3. Tighten drain screw (2).
Torque: 38 Nwm (28 lb ft)
4. Remove the transmission overfill screw (1) and fill
transmission through overfill screw opening, using
DEXRON)±III ATF.
NOTE: Add transmission fluid until it flows out over the
overfill screw opening.
5. Let engine idle until a fluid temperature between 32C
(90F) and 57C (135F) is reached.
6. Add transmission fluid until it flows out over the overfill
screw opening, then close the overfill screw (1).
Torque: 38 Nwm (28 lb ft)NOTE: To prevent fluid leaks, the overfill screw and oil
drain screws gasket must be replaced each time these
screws are removed.
NOTE: Check transmission fluid temperature with scan
tool.
7. Reset ªOil Life Monitorº data by using Tech 2.
